What is NC Criminal Record Request
The North Carolina Criminal History Record Review Request is a government form used by individuals to obtain their criminal history record from the North Carolina State Bureau of Investigation.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for the Request
To complete the Criminal History Record Review Request successfully, specific documents must be prepared.
-
A set of fingerprints, which involves going through a local law enforcement agency.
-
A payment of $14.00 is necessary for processing the request.
-
Ensure that all forms are accurately filled out to avoid delays in processing.

Who is eligible to request a criminal history record in North Carolina?
Any individual over the age of 18 can request their own criminal history record. Parents or guardians may also request records on behalf of minors.
What is the processing fee for the criminal history review request?
The processing fee for the North Carolina Criminal History Record Review Request is $14.00. Ensure that you include payment when submitting your form.
How do I submit my completed form to the NC State Bureau of Investigation?
You can submit your completed form by mailing it to the address provided on the form, along with your fingerprints and payment. Some submissions may be accepted electronically.
What supporting documents do I need to include with my request?
You must include a complete set of fingerprints and payment with your request form. Check the instructions for specific submission requirements.
How long does it take to process the criminal history review request?
Processing times may vary, but typically, you can expect to receive your criminal history report within a few weeks after your request has been submitted.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include incorrect name spellings, missing signatures, or leaving blank fields. Double-check all entries before submission to ensure accuracy.
Is notarization required for the criminal history record review request?
No, notarization is not required for the North Carolina Criminal History Record Review Request.
